vue-pro/yudao-ui-admin-vue3/src/components/index.ts

24 lines
882 B
TypeScript
Raw Normal View History

2022-07-18 19:06:37 +08:00
import type { App } from 'vue'
import { Icon } from './Icon'
import { Form } from '@/components/Form'
import { Table } from '@/components/Table'
import { Search } from '@/components/Search'
2022-11-04 16:43:11 +08:00
import { XModal } from '@/components/XModal'
2022-11-09 16:31:37 +08:00
import { XButton, XTextButton } from '@/components/XButton'
2022-07-18 19:06:37 +08:00
import { DictTag } from '@/components/DictTag'
import { ContentWrap } from '@/components/ContentWrap'
import { Descriptions } from '@/components/Descriptions'
export const setupGlobCom = (app: App<Element>): void => {
app.component('Icon', Icon)
app.component('Form', Form)
app.component('Table', Table)
app.component('Search', Search)
2022-11-04 16:43:11 +08:00
app.component('XModal', XModal)
2022-11-04 18:01:46 +08:00
app.component('XButton', XButton)
2022-11-09 16:31:37 +08:00
app.component('XTextButton', XTextButton)
2022-07-18 19:06:37 +08:00
app.component('DictTag', DictTag)
app.component('ContentWrap', ContentWrap)
app.component('Descriptions', Descriptions)
}